In high-frequency signal injection sensorless control (SISC), a band-pass filter (BPF) is commonly employed to extract the high-frequency current component carrying position information. However, its narrow bandwidth, which is necessary to attenuate the influence of the injected signal on the fundamental current control loop, introduces gain attenuation and phase delay to the baseband signal that contains the position error information, thereby potentially degrading the stability of the position estimation loop. This paper performs a stability analysis of the position estimation loop that incorporates the BPF dynamics, by modeling the effect of the BPF as an equivalent low-pass filter (ELPF). Based on this analysis, a closed-form expression for the minimum BPF bandwidth required to guarantee a desired gain margin is derived as a function of the observer design parameters, providing a systematic guideline for the BPF design. The proposed methodology is validated through both simulation and experiment. © 2026 IEEJ-IAS.
